**Ticket: Tile cache — repeated connection failures**

The Marrowfield map service's tile-rendering cache layer is dropping connections to its backing store under load. Symptoms: timeouts after ~30s, then a burst of reconnects that saturates the pool. Render nodes fall back to cold generation, which spikes CPU. Suspect pool exhaustion from leaked handles in the eviction job; the fix from last quarter may have regressed. Please reproduce on staging first and watch pool metrics. Connect to the staging cache store with the string below.

primary connection of kagef-yagug = redis://druath_svc:vN@db-e0f5.ordinsys.internal:5432/olidor

Subject: On-call handover — ScaleSmith calculator

Hi Dara,

Quiet week overall. One plugin author reported rounding drift when scaling fractional yields above 12x; I've filed it against the conversion module, no fix yet. The plugin API sandbox was restarted Tuesday after a memory leak. Nothing else open. External plugin authors with integration questions should write to the platform support queue.

escalation mailbox, kagef-kawef: frador_zorix@tolvaqlabs.internal

Subject: DR drill recap — Pinfold autocomplete

Team, Thursday's disaster-recovery drill for the Pinfold address autocomplete widget went cleanly. Failover to the Quarrow region took four minutes; suggestion latency recovered within SLA. One gap: the restore runbook omitted the vault unlock step. For completeness ahead of the sync, the recovery passphrase used during the drill is recorded below.

strongbox words: oliael-gilax-lamael